Harrison County Health Department (HCHD) maintains social media accounts to provide public information and health education. While social media provides a valuable method of quickly providing information directly to the public, it is a unique forum that requires special attention and guidelines. HCHD is committed to maintaining a respectful environment that shares correct information. To do this, a team of staff members reviews comments and posts on pages affiliated with the Health Department or its divisions. Material may be deleted or hidden if it meets the classifications below, or is otherwise determined to be inconsistent with the values expressed above. Posts and comments may be removed or hidden if they contain:
• Personal attacks
• Hate speech, profanity, obscenity or vulgarity
• Untrue or misleading information
• Advertisements or promotions of another page or business
• Spam comments, such as the same or similar comments posted repeatedly
• Protected health information
• Information otherwise determined to be inappropriate or in violation of the mission of the page. Users who consistently violate these rules may be blocked from commenting. 5 Easy Steps to Prevent Prescription Opioid Misuse

1️⃣ Know what you have.
2️⃣ Store it safely.
3️⃣ Never share your medicine.
4️⃣ Take only what you need.
5️⃣ Turn in what’s left.

Keeping medicine safe helps protect you, your family, and your community.

As cozy season arrives, let’s remember our important helpers—carbon monoxide (CO) detectors. During this time of year, we use more furnaces, fireplaces, and other fuel-burning appliances that can produce CO. Take a moment today to check your CO alarms! One easy way to remember to check the batteries is to do it when you change your clocks each spring and fall. This way, you can make sure your alarms are working correctly and keeping you safe.

👻 No tricks—just treats for your health this Halloween! 🎃

Halloween fun doesn’t have to mean scary habits. Try these spook-tacular tips to help keep you and your family healthy:

🕸️ Carve out time to be active! Walk during trick-or-treat to get some extra steps in and enjoy the fall weather.

🧼 Scare away the flu and colds! Wash your hands often, especially before eating or after being out and about.

🧟‍♀️ Don’t be a zombie! Get plenty of sleep. Rest helps your body stay strong and fight off germs.

Stay safe, stay healthy, and have a fang-tastic Halloween! 🎃🕷️
